I first found Arashi when I was 15 years old. In 2010, I was the weird chubby kid who was into anime and writing poems in my notebook, which translated into me having no friends and plenty of kids eager to bully anything about me. The year before, the kids that I thought were my friends ended up turning on me a few months before school ended, and I felt so isolated and alone with no one to talk to except my sister half a country away and my parents who weren't around or welcome to talking anyway.
After I found them, I became completely obsessed with Arashi. I painted my nails in their member colors, all my poems and art now centered around motifs of them, but most importantly they got me interested in learning more about the country they came from and the language they spoke. I started learning Japanese, I began to watch their TV shows and dramas, and I made hypothetical trips to visit Japan to see their concerts.
But the most important thing that Arashi did was they gave me a community. I found an entire group of friends on LiveJournal who I could talk to and read fanfictions my friends wrote. This was how I learned that I had a talent and a love for writing stories, and it's the reason why I still write today (even though its for a completely different fandom now).
It's too late for me to go to their concert (something I'll always regret). But I'll forever have the memories and the love that they gave me. When my teenage life was dark, I'll always remember I had five friends cheering for me and helping me to see the rainbow beyond the storm.
Dear Arashi, I've already said my goodbyes at your hiatus announcement five years ago. You've been a big part of my life for 16 years, and you deserve your rest after performing and working hard for 26 years. You'll always have a place reserved in my heart, and I wish you nothing but the absolute best in your futures.
Thank you for saving me, and thank you for all of your hard work!

Throughout everything that happened until we arrived at this decision, all five members shared one common and unwavering feeling. “The only way that ARASHI would remain active is with all five members together.”
- Johnny and Associates
Each of the members have their own thoughts and feelings, and I will shoulder these things as we keep on sprinting forward all the way through until the end of 2020.
- Ohno 💙
I want ARASHI to keep being ARASHI until the end. I want to keep ARASHI locked away in a treasure chest.
- Sho ❤️
I love ARASHI.
I can do anything for ARASHI.
- Aiba 💚
The five of us are what makes ARASHI ARASHI.
The five of us will do our best until the very end of 2020 so that ARASHI can continue to be ARASHI.
- Nino 💛
As for why the announcement was made now, it’s because we felt that it would take time for those of you fans who support us and the relevant parties what we work together with to come to understand our decision, and that’s why the announcement was made at this time.
I hope to talk about it properly again and for us to be optimistic each day as we go about our lives.
- Jun 💜
(Excerpts from the announcement on Jweb)
